Well that's my theory shot. I would have said it was a Low C rated cell but clearly not now:confused:

I ran an S4 with exactly the same electronics as a friends bj4 (not that the cars matter). He needed a cap I didn't. The difference was the Cells, I had 30-35C Cells. He used TP's old 20C ones. Then I saw a press release from Novak highlighting the same issue.

I have never had a problem. Thought I did once, but turned out to be a loose Corally connector.
